Detailed explanation-1: -The parent plants have male and female sex cells, called gametes. The genetic material from the male and female gametes combines to produce offspring. We call this process fertilization. The product of sexual reproduction are seeds.

Detailed explanation-2: -Breeding is the process of producing offspring by animals through sexual reproduction.

Detailed explanation-3: -Sexual reproduction involves the fusion of male and female gametes to form a zygote. The fusion of the nuclei of male and female gametes is known as fertilization. Asexual reproduction does not involve gametes, instead parts of a mature organism may develop to new individuals.

Detailed explanation-4: -The product of sexual reproduction is the unicellular diploid zygote. It is formed by the fusion of a male and a female gamete.

Detailed explanation-5: -The process of living beings producing their offsprings is called reproduction.
